When Neutrophils Basophils and Eosinophils are mentioned, the student would be correct if they said these were components of?1 pointErythrocytesLeukocytesPlateletsPlasma
Solution
The student would be correct if they said these were components of Leukocytes.
Here's why:
-
Neutrophils, Basophils, and Eosinophils are all types of white blood cells, which are also known as leukocytes.
-
Erythrocytes are red blood cells, which do not include Neutrophils, Basophils, and Eosinophils.
-
Platelets are cell fragments that play an important role in blood clotting. They are not a type of white blood cell, so they do not include Neutrophils, Basophils, and Eosinophils.
-
Plasma is the liquid component of blood, in which the blood cells (Erythrocytes, Leukocytes, and Platelets) are suspended. It does not include Neutrophils, Basophils, and Eosinophils as its components, but rather as cells that are suspended within it.
So, the correct answer is Leukocytes.
